Detailed Solution

The medium needs to be elastic in order to apply a restoring force when shearing stress is applied, which is necessary for the transmission of a transverse mechanical wave. Nevertheless, liquids and gases cannot withstand shear stress to produce restoring force; instead, they begin to flow when shear tension is applied.
